Batch processing of Top-k Spatial-textual Queries
2015
Second International ACM Workshop on Managing and Mining Enriched Geo-Spatial Data - GeoRich'15
Top-k spatial-textual queries have received significant attention in the research community. Several techniques to efficiently process this class of queries are now widely used in a variety of applications. However, the problem of how best to process multiple queries efficiently is not well understood.
